Hyosung R&DB Labs and UNIST Sign MOU for Research Collaboration

2010.04.07
    Two institutes to collaborate for R&D on cutting-edge fusion materials
    Sung Chang-mo, president of R&DB Labs, delivers special lecture

    On April 7, Hyosung’s R&DB Labs and Ulsan National Institute of Science and Technology (UNIST) signed an MOU, finalizing their agreement on collaborative research efforts and promising aggressive joint research programs.
    The signed MOU includes collaborative operations such as exchanging cutting-edge materials engineers/researchers, sharing research facilities and equipment, selecting and implementing joint R&D projects and commercialization of the developed technologies via technology transfers.
    During his special guest lecture, the president of Hyosung R&DB Labs, Sung Chang-mo, elaborated on a topic, “From Campus to the Real World: Successful Career Strategies of UNIST Science & Engineering Students.’ He addressed the future competitiveness and success-oriented strategies that are essential for our future science and technology talent who will lead the era of drastic global changes. His lecture served to inspire UNIST students, motivating them to dream and to envision new horizons.
